This track is a complete redo and rewrite of a track I did many years ago in 2013 called "Whole mess'a Vanessa" which I submitted to Showtime for use on one of their shows. This new improved version titled "Manna" is like the original a surf-rock guitar opus of sorts. It moves at a fairly good clip and has a main guitar hook that's built on classic surf music chord changes, but utilizes a lot of bouncing half-step (semi-tone) intervals to create movement. The track moves through some serious modal shifts and vibe changes as with any good surf track, but holds firm with its non-surf Led Zeppelin meets Pink Floyd influences. "Manna was composed and recorded for a TV Pilot project that kind-of vibes with the hopeful theme the song's title represents. With special thanks to Adalina Bonn for the title inspiration. The definition of "Manna" is below for reference for those interested or who ask me about my titles. man·na - (noun) 1. the substance miraculously supplied as food to the Israelites in the wilderness (Exod. 16). 2. an unexpected or gratuitous benefit.
